Where does “vuohieläin” come from?
vuohieläin (Finnish) comes from Finnish vuohi, from Proto-Finnic voohi, from Latvian āzis, from Proto-Baltic āž-, from Proto-Indo-European h₂eyǵ- — goat; oak.
vuohieläin (Finnish): goat antelope, caprine animal
